Why am I seeing a different price than before?

Prices on the website may change. This is due to external factors. The price may increase or decrease.

The reasons for a price change are:

  • Material costs: The prices of steel, leather, or wood change on the global market.
  • Transport and energy costs: Higher costs for transportation or storage affect the sales price.
  • Supplier regulations: We sometimes have to adhere to the prices prescribed by blacksmiths and manufacturers.
  • Location and VAT: If you choose a different country in the location selector, the VAT rate changes. This changes the total price.
  • Expired discount: When you placed the products in the shopping cart, there was a temporary discount promotion, which has since expired.

Celtic WebMerchant may adjust prices at any time. The price in your shopping cart at the time of payment is the final price.
